What does the word "Abenteric" mean?

The term "abenteric" is an intriguing and relatively obscure word that often raises eyebrows due to its rarity in everyday language. While it is not commonly used in modern conversation, understanding its meaning can enrich your vocabulary and provide insights into its etymological roots.

"Abenteric" is an adjective that is derived from Latin. The prefix "ab-" implies a sense of "away from" or "without," while "enteric" pertains to the intestines, particularly the small intestine. Therefore, "abenteric" can be interpreted literally to mean "without the intestines" or "pertaining to something that is not intestinal." In a more specific context, it refers to processes or conditions that do not involve the intestines.

The term "incondite" is derived from the Latin word "inconditus," which translates as "not arranged, imperfectly constructed, or unformed." In English, it is an adjective primarily used to describe something that is poorly organized or lacking in structure and coherence.
